Kim You-jung's 'Dear X' Captivates Global Audiences with Its Intense Storyline
Directed by Lee Eung-bok and Park So-hyun, with a script by Choi Ja-won and Ban Ji-woon, 'Dear X' is based on the popular Naver webtoon of the same name by Ban Ji-woon. The series, which premiered on November 6, has been reimagined into a more intense and provocative series through the synergy of direction, script, and acting.
Kim You-jung plays Baek Ah-jin, a character who manipulates others and uses goodwill to break free from the shackles of her personal hell. As described by writer Choi Ja-woon, Baek Ah-jin is a protagonist who evokes complex emotions, being neither entirely lovable nor entirely detestable.
After failing to enter college due to her father, Baek Ah-jin harbored resentment and hatred, leading her to orchestrate a cruel gamble using Choi Jung-ho (Kim Ji-hoon) as a pawn. Facing the threat of her secrets being exposed, she allied with Seo Mi-ri (Kim Ji-young), the CEO of Longstar Entertainment, declaring her ambition to rise to the top and be reborn at the pinnacle.
